Puppet Labs, a provider of IT automation software for system administrators, has made Puppet Enterprise 3.0 available. It delivers a complete cloud automation solution for enterprise customers, providing scalability and orchestration capabilities and a unified, software-defined approach to automation of compute, network and storage layers. This enterprise edition enables customers to reap the full benefits of cloud computing.
“Some of today’s largest and most successful SaaS clouds use our solutions to automate their infrastructure,” said Luke Kanies, CEO and founder of Puppet Labs. “With Puppet Enterprise 3.0, we’re making the scalability, orchestration and software-defined capabilities that power those SaaS clouds accessible to any IT organization, enabling customers to take full advantage of their dynamic infrastructure.”…
Jay Lyman, senior analyst, 451 Research noted, “Today’s enterprise data centers and IT operations are often built around silos of compute, network and storage resources managed separately by different IT teams with different tools, making it difficult to move quickly or drive efficiency, innovation and business value. Puppet Enterprise 3.0 is a cloud automation solution that manages compute, network and storage resources whether on-premises or in the cloud so IT teams can break out of silos and speed operations across the organization.”…
